Before we do so, it is important to note that the mbe subjects are all tested equally. the mbe covers seven subjects: each subject is apportioned 25 questions, for a total of 175 total scored questions. Considering that the mbe is worth 50% of your overall score and the mee is worth 30% of your overall score, approximately 60% of your overall score will come from the seven mbe subjects while approximately 20% of your overall score will come from the five mee only subjects (on average, 2 mbe subjects will be tested on the mee).
